diff options
author |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org> | 2020-01-30 18:51:33 +0100 |
---|---|---|
committer |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org> | 2020-02-21 00:53:51 +0100 |
commit | 9e6e3c0b206d521339621ac41a0384bb8ee0045d (patch) | |
tree | 5b9f298424ab0bd0ef435678d7a198b1bfb0757b /samsung-ipc/devices/n5100 | |
parent | fce498bdef8f6179ef477ecdd3b9407e673af640 (diff) | |
download | hardware_replicant_libsamsung-ipc-9e6e3c0b206d521339621ac41a0384bb8ee0045d.tar.gz hardware_replicant_libsamsung-ipc-9e6e3c0b206d521339621ac41a0384bb8ee0045d.tar.bz2 hardware_replicant_libsamsung-ipc-9e6e3c0b206d521339621ac41a0384bb8ee0045d.zip |
devices: transport: pass the ipc_client struct
This enables to use logging inside the callbacks.
At this point the ipc_client struct is already available,
so it is safe to do that.
Signed-off-by: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org>
Diffstat (limited to 'samsung-ipc/devices/n5100')
-rw-r--r-- | samsung-ipc/devices/n5100/n5100.c | 14 |
1 files changed, 9 insertions, 5 deletions
diff --git a/samsung-ipc/devices/n5100/n5100.c b/samsung-ipc/devices/n5100/n5100.c index 04a0585..d50d86f 100644 --- a/samsung-ipc/devices/n5100/n5100.c +++ b/samsung-ipc/devices/n5100/n5100.c @@ -230,7 +230,8 @@ complete: return rc; } -int n5100_open(void *data, int type) +int n5100_open(__attribute__((unused)) struct ipc_client *client, void *data, + int type) { struct n5100_transport_data *transport_data; @@ -246,7 +247,7 @@ int n5100_open(void *data, int type) return 0; } -int n5100_close(void *data) +int n5100_close(__attribute__((unused)) struct ipc_client *client, void *data) { struct n5100_transport_data *transport_data; @@ -261,7 +262,8 @@ int n5100_close(void *data) return 0; } -int n5100_read(void *data, void *buffer, size_t length) +int n5100_read(__attribute__((unused)) struct ipc_client *client, void *data, + void *buffer, size_t length) { struct n5100_transport_data *transport_data; int rc; @@ -276,7 +278,8 @@ int n5100_read(void *data, void *buffer, size_t length) return rc; } -int n5100_write(void *data, const void *buffer, size_t length) +int n5100_write(__attribute__((unused)) struct ipc_client *client, void *data, + const void *buffer, size_t length) { struct n5100_transport_data *transport_data; int rc; @@ -291,7 +294,8 @@ int n5100_write(void *data, const void *buffer, size_t length) return rc; } -int n5100_poll(void *data, struct ipc_poll_fds *fds, struct timeval *timeout) +int n5100_poll(__attribute__((unused)) struct ipc_client *client, void *data, + struct ipc_poll_fds *fds, struct timeval *timeout) { struct n5100_transport_data *transport_data; int rc; |